Reference Message Network reported on May 20th according to the report of Russian Satellite News Agency on May 19th, Russian Deputy Prime Minister Novak told the media that China proposed to increase the annual oil supply from Russia to China by 250,000 tons, and Russia was willing to ensure this. For this purpose, the Russian Oil Pipeline Transportation Company needs to formulate a technical solution list for expanding exports through Kazakhstan.

It was reported that according to an order issued by the Russian government in early May, the upper limit of oil supplies to the western refineries in China can be raised from 10 million tons to 12.5 million tons, with the supply period extended up to 2034 at most.

Novak said: "This is a proposal from China, and we are willing to ensure the supply, but specific technical solutions need to be introduced for this purpose."

He said that this matter involves supplying oil to China through Kazakhstan. He said: "Specific work needs to be done in the pipeline transportation sector, and the detailed solution list will be formulated by the Russian Oil Pipeline Transportation Company. We are currently advancing this matter."
